What Lonely Planet says about us
Lonely Planet is a recognized purveyor of travel information. In its new book, "Lonely Planet Bluelist," it designates the Norwegian Coastal Voyage, known as Hurtigruten in Norwegian, "as the world’s best sea voyage."
Fjords, Norway
#01. "For more than a century, Norway’s legendary Hurtigruten ferry route has linked the numerous coastal villages and towns. Year-round, 11 modern ferries head north from Bergen, reaching Kirkenes before returning. Take the 11-day round-trip that pulls in to 34 ports and offers various opportunities for side-trips, or just cruise a stretch (or two) of this trip. Features on the full itinerary include fabulous fjords and islands that see the midnight sun, medieval monasteries and Art Nouveau towns." (Bluelist p.73)
